Key Responsibilities as the Process Engineer: Providing support for the manufacturing function to resolve any process concerns or issues. Collaborating with the wider team to help achieve planned KPIs and outputs. Gathering data and developing mechanisms for effective data capture to enable monitoring and analysing. Developing robust process documentation to help standardise practices and reduce risk. Investigation of process and manufacturing issues to identify root cause. Development and implementation of process improvement activities. Supporting new product introduction. Coordinating with the maintenance team for resolution of equipment issues. What you need to apply: Experience in a process, production, or manufacturing engineering role in a manufacturing environment. A technical or engineering qualification (HNC or above) in a field such as mechanical engineering, manufacturing engineering, metallurgy, material science, etc. is desirable. Experience of gathering data, analysing data, and standardising processes and procedures. Knowledge of Lan and CI tools such as RCA, Kaizen, SPC, 5WHYs, etc. About the company: Our prestigious client, a family-run stalwart of South Wales boasting a 55-year legacy, is part of an expansive international group. They are renowned for their continuous investment in the site and for nurturing a supportive, tight-knit team culture. Your package: You will receive a salary of £37,000-£45,000 (dependent on experience), pension and 25 days holiday plus the bank holidays. Your working hours: Monday to Thursday, 8 am - 4:30 pm; Fridays, 8 am - 2:30 pm.
